How to Block Ringless Voicemail Messages

Are you tired of getting those pesky ringless voicemail messages? Those can be a real nuisance, showing up on your phone without ever actually ringing. The good news is that there are several things you can do to prevent them from piling up in your inbox. First off, make sure your phone's voicemail options are properly configured to filter unknown callers. This way, only messages from people in your contact list will get through. You can also try out using a call blocking app, which lets you create specific rules for who can and cannot leave you voicemail. Some apps even offer the option to block calls based on area codes or keywords in the caller ID.

  • Additionally, keep your phone's software up to date. This will help ensure that you have the latest safeguards against spam and unwanted calls.

Finally, don't be afraid to indicate suspicious voicemail messages to your phone copyright. They may be able to take action against the originator of these annoying calls.

Decoding Ringless Voicemail: What It's About and How to Avoid This Nuisance

Ringless voicemail, also known as a "silent" or "invisible" call, has become a growing concern for consumers. This method involves an automated system that delivers a voice message directly to your voicemail without ringing your phone. Fraudsters often use this method to trick caller ID and leave fraudulent messages, attempting to scam you into providing personal information or visiting malicious ringless voicemail providers links.

  • Be aware of calls from unknown numbers that leave voicemail messages without a ringing sound.
  • Never provide personal information over the phone unless you initiated the call and are confident in the identity of the caller.
  • Flag suspicious calls to your copyright.

By understanding how ringless voicemail works, you can take steps to protect yourself from falling victim to scams and other online threats. Stay informed, be vigilant, and don't hesitate to report any suspicious activity.
